Ingredients for Banana and Peanut Butter Chew Sticks (Exact Quantities)
For about 10–12 Banana and Peanut Butter Chew Sticks for Dogs:
- 1 ripe banana
- ½ cup natural unsweetened peanut butter (xylitol-free)
- 1 egg
- 1½ cups whole wheat flour
- ¼ cup rolled oats
- 1–2 tablespoons water (if needed to bring dough together)

How to Make Banana and Peanut Butter Chew Sticks Step by Step
Preheat your oven to 325°F (165°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
In a large bowl, mash the banana until smooth. Stir in the peanut butter and egg until well combined. Add flour and oats, mixing to form a stiff dough. If needed, add water a teaspoon at a time until the dough comes together.
On a lightly floured surface, roll the dough into a rectangle about ¼ inch thick. Use a knife or pizza cutter to slice the dough into long sticks about ½ inch wide.
Place the sticks on the baking sheet and bake for 30–35 minutes, turning once halfway through, until golden and firm. Cool completely before serving these homemade Banana and Peanut Butter Chew Sticks for Dogs.

Pro Tips for Perfect Peanut Butter Treats for Dogs Homemade Style
- Use xylitol-free peanut butter — xylitol is toxic to dogs.
- Choose ripe bananas for natural sweetness.
- Roll the dough evenly for consistent baking.
- For crunchier Banana and Peanut Butter Chew Sticks for Dogs, turn off the oven after baking and leave sticks inside to cool and dry.
Common Mistakes to Avoid with Easy Dog Snacks
- Adding too much water, which makes the dough sticky.
- Cutting sticks too thin, which can make them brittle.
- Not letting sticks cool completely before storage.
- Using salted or sweetened peanut butter, which can upset your dog’s stomach.

How to Store and Package Dog Treats Homemade to Sell
Store cooled chew sticks in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days, or refrigerate for up to 2 weeks. For longer storage, freeze for up to 3 months.
If making for sale or gifts, be sure to note “For Dogs Only” and list all ingredients clearly for pet owners to see.

FAQs about Banana and Peanut Butter Chew Sticks for Dogs
Can I use almond butter?
No — almond butter is not recommended for dogs as some nuts can be toxic.
Are these safe for puppies?
Yes, but break them into smaller pieces for young puppies.
Can I use white flour?
You can, though whole wheat adds more fiber and nutrients.
Do they need to be refrigerated?
Not if eaten within a few days, but refrigeration keeps them fresh longer.
